Cape Grace, A Fairmont Managed Hotel

Cape Grace, A Fairmont Managed Hotel, sits on its own private quay in Cape Town's V&A Waterfront. It is one of the city's most established luxury hotels, with views across the yacht marina, the working harbor, and Table Mountain.

Private Quay Setting

Step outside, and you'll find the Waterfront nearby. Enjoy restaurants, shops, galleries, boat trips, and the Two Oceans Aquarium, all within easy reach. Return to the quay, and the mood changes. The sound of masts, gulls, and harbor traffic creates a calmer Cape Town rhythm.

This is not a remote resort experience. It is a polished city with the sea at its door. For travelers seeking a luxury hotel in Cape Town near the V&A Waterfront, Cape Grace remains a strong choice. It suits couples, families, business travelers, and first-time visitors who want access, views, and a clear sense of place.

Cape Town at the Door

Table Mountain, Signal Hill, the Atlantic Seaboard, Bo-Kaap, Bree Street, and the Zeitz Mocaa are all natural parts of a Cape Town stay from here. The Waterfront itself is lively, but Cape Grace feels slightly withdrawn from the busiest foot traffic.

That makes the hotel especially practical. Guests can spend the morning on a private tour of the Cape Peninsula, return for a late lunch by the marina, and still walk out for an evening drink nearby. The airport is also straightforward to reach, though traffic can affect journey time.

Cape Grace gives Cape Town a soft landing. The city feels close, but not overwhelming.

African Art & Craft

Cape Grace has always traded on its Cape identity. The hotel has been recently updated. Now, it focuses more on African art, local crafts, and a modern take on heritage.

The interiors avoid the anonymous look found in many international luxury hotels. Public spaces include works by African artists, many from South Africa. The mood is layered rather than loud. There are references to the ocean, the mountain, the Cape's botanical life, and the trading history of the harbor.

It does not feel like a luxury hotel that could be moved to another city without losing meaning.

Harbour & Mountain Rooms

Cape Grace has 112 rooms and suites. You can choose from harbor-view rooms, larger suites, or family-friendly layouts. Many look toward the marina, the harbor, or Table Mountain. The best rooms use those views as part of the experience, not as decoration.

The style is classic and calm, with a softer look than the hotel had in the past. Expect warm textures, Cape-inspired details, generous bathrooms, and a residential feel. Some suites provide extra space for longer stays. Interconnecting options are great for families.

The room categories are also well-suited to different types of travelers. Couples may prefer a mountain or rooftop view. Families can look at larger suites or dedicated family rooms. Business travelers often value the Waterfront location and the easy access to the city center.

Heirloom by the Marina

Heirloom is the hotel's main restaurant, set beside the marina with Table Mountain as a backdrop. The restaurant highlights contemporary South African cooking. It uses seasonal ingredients and offers a refined yet relaxed dining style.

This is one of the key upgrades to the Cape Grace experience. The restaurant gives the hotel a stronger culinary identity and makes it more than a convenient Waterfront address. Breakfast, lunch, and dinner all benefit from the view, but dinner has the most atmosphere.

For guests who want Cape Town fine dining without leaving the hotel, Heirloom is an important part of the stay. It also works well for a quiet business lunch or a relaxed meal after a day of sightseeing.

Bascule Bar Evenings

Bascule Bar has long been part of the Cape Grace story. Set close to the marina, it is an intimate whisky and cocktail bar with a more grown-up tone than many Waterfront venues.

The bar draws on Cape Town's speakeasy mood and works well before or after dinner. It is a strong choice for travelers who want an elegant drink without leaving the quay. Whisky remains part of its identity, but the cocktail program broadens its appeal.

On a clear evening, the setting does much of the work. The marina lights, the harbour air, and the mountain silhouette make the room feel anchored in Cape Town.

Afternoon Tea & Library Calm

Afternoon tea at Cape Grace is served with views over the yacht marina and Table Mountain. It is one of the hotel's more graceful rituals and suits guests who want a slower pause in the day.

The Library Lounge adds another layer of quiet. It is a useful retreat for reading, informal meetings, or a calm hour between excursions. In a city that rewards movement, these softer spaces matter.

They also help the hotel appeal to different travel styles. Families can use the hotel as a comfortable base. Couples can make the stay feel slower and more private. Business travelers have meeting spaces without leaving the property.

Fairmont Spa & Pool

Fairmont Spa at Cape Grace brings a strong wellness element to the hotel. The spa features treatment rooms, a couples' suite, and a sauna. It also has a steam room, a salt room, a sensation shower, and relaxation areas. You can also access the heated outdoor pool.

The treatments draw on the Cape's natural elements and indigenous botanicals. It keeps the spa from feeling like a standard city-hotel wellness space.

The heated pool is set on the private quay and looks toward the marina. It is reserved for in-house guests and feels sheltered from the Waterfront's busier paths. The pool bar service may be seasonal, but the pool itself remains a useful feature for a Cape Town luxury hotel.

Family & City Comforts

Cape Grace works well for families because it combines space, service, and location. The V&A Waterfront is easy to navigate with children, and many key attractions are close by. The Two Oceans Aquarium is nearby, and boat trips leave from the area.

The hotel also suits travelers who want structure. Concierge support can help arrange transfers, restaurant bookings, wine-country visits, Cape Peninsula tours, and Table Mountain plans. This is useful in Cape Town, where the weather and traffic can shape the day.

For business travelers, the address is equally practical. The Waterfront location offers easy access to meetings, dining, and the city center. Yet, the hotel still feels calm for downtime.

A Cape Town Classic

Cape Grace is at its best when seen as a Cape Town classic, not a trend-led design hotel. Its strengths are location, views, service, art, and a deep link to the Waterfront.

The hotel is ideal for travelers who want a luxury stay near the V&A Waterfront without sacrificing privacy. It is also a strong choice for those who want Table Mountain views, marina atmosphere, polished dining, and a base that makes Cape Town easy to enjoy.

Cape Grace does not need to shout. The private quay, the mountain, the marina, and the hotel's soft pace create a stay that feels unmistakably tied to Cape Town.
